From def3c13c4f1b006d99ca4debc55828ef2336a3d2 Mon Sep 17 00:00:00 2001 From: Francois Michonneau Date: Wed, 4 Feb 2015 17:12:04 -0500 Subject: [PATCH] modify CSS for navbar --- css/swc.css | 146 +++++++++++++++++++++++++++++----------------------- 1 file changed, 82 insertions(+), 64 deletions(-) diff --git a/css/swc.css b/css/swc.css index 1798701..9dce9fd 100644 --- a/css/swc.css +++ b/css/swc.css @@ -157,91 +157,121 @@ pre.error { /* Override Bootstrap CSS */ /*----------------------------------------*/ -blockquote p { - font-size: inherit; - font-weight: inherit; - line-height: inherit; -} -blockquote h2{ - margin-top: 0px; +/* navbar */ +.navbar-nav { + margin: 0px 10px 0px 0px; } -/* readability: darken the alert colour for contrast with background */ - -.alert { - color: rgb(0, 0, 0); +#swc-navbar { + border-top: 5px solid #2b3990; + width: 100%; + background: #d6d6d6; + border-bottom: 1px solid #CCC; } -.navbar-nav { - margin:0; +.navbar-nav .container-fluid { + padding: 27px 10px 0px 10px; + width: 80%; } -.navbar-nav .container { - font-size:11pt; - padding: 27px 10px 0px 10px; - background: url('../img/software-carpentry-banner.png') no-repeat #d6d6d6; - border-top: 5px solid #2b3990; - background-size: 250px; - background-position: 10px 10px; - border-bottom: 1px solid #CCC; +.navbar-brand { + position: absolute; + top: 0px; + left: 15%; } +.navbar-brand img { + width: 250px; + height: 50px; +} -/* Container for page contents. */ -.container-full-width { - max-width: none; +#swc-navbar-search { + background-color: #ffffff; + color: #666666; + border-color:#2b3990; + width:150px; } -.container .jumbotron { - padding: 20px; +.navbar-nav a { + color: #20267D; } -.navbar .container { - background-color: inherit; +.navbar-nav li { + margin-right: -5px; + margin-left: -5px; } -.navbar-inner { - min-height: 40px; - padding-right: 20px; - padding-left: 20px; - background-color: #F4F4F4; - background-image: none; - border: 1px solid #d4d4d4; - -webkit-border-radius: 0; - -moz-border-radius: 0; - border-radius: 0; +.navbar-nav .navbar { + diplay: inline-block; + float: none; } -code { - color: #333333; +.navbar .navbar-collapse { + text-align: center; } -.navbar-inverse .navbar-inner { - background-color: #20267D; - background-image: none; - border-color: #20267D; +.navbar-nav .nav-collapse .nav > li > a, +.navbar-nav .nav-collapse .dropdown-menu a { + color: #2b3990; + text-align: center; } -.navbar-inverse .nav .active > a, -.navbar-inverse .nav .active > a:hover, .navbar-inverse .nav .active > a:focus { + +.navbar-nav .nav .active > a, +.navbar-nav .nav .active > a:hover, .navbar-nav .nav .active > a:focus { color: #ffffff; background-color: #20267D; } -.navbar-inverse .nav li.dropdown.open > .dropdown-toggle, -.navbar-inverse .nav li.dropdown.active > .dropdown-toggle, -.navbar-inverse .nav li.dropdown.open.active > .dropdown-toggle { + +.navbar-nav .nav li.dropdown.open > .dropdown-toggle, +.navbar-nav .nav li.dropdown.active > .dropdown-toggle, +.navbar-nav .nav li.dropdown.open.active > .dropdown-toggle { color: #ffffff; - background-color: #20267D; + background-color: #20267D; } -.navbar-inverse .nav li.dropdown.active > .dropdown-toggle .caret { +.navbar-nav .nav li.dropdown.active > .dropdown-toggle .caret { border-top-color: #999999; border-bottom-color: #999999; } -.navbar-inverse .nav li.dropdown.open > .dropdown-toggle .caret { +.navbar-nav .nav li.dropdown.open > .dropdown-toggle .caret { border-top-color: #ffffff; border-bottom-color: #ffffff; } + + + +blockquote p { + font-size: inherit; + font-weight: inherit; + line-height: inherit; +} + +blockquote h2{ + margin-top: 0px; +} + +/* readability: darken the alert colour for contrast with background */ + +.alert { + color: rgb(0, 0, 0); +} + + +/* Container for page contents. */ +.container-full-width { + max-width: none; +} + +.container .jumbotron { + padding: 20px; +} + +code { + color: #333333; +} + + /* Top banner of every page. */ div.banner { background-color: #FFFFFF; @@ -472,15 +502,6 @@ section.content { margin:0; } -#nav-logo { - width: 270px; - height: 40px; - top: 5px; - left: 10px; - position: absolute; - z-index: 10; -} - #home-options { background:#F6F6F6; border-top:1px solid #DDDDDD; @@ -649,9 +670,6 @@ div.chapter h2 { /* GitHub ribbon breaking point */ @media screen and (min-width: 600px) { - .navbar .btn-navbar { - margin-right: 150px; - } #github-ribbon { position: absolute; display: block;